Summary
study was designed to determine the effect of ketogenic Mediterranean diet versus hypocaloric balanced diet on adolescent female with polycystic ovary disease.
Detailed description
this study wsa designed to investigate the effect of the ketogenic Mediterranean diet in comparison with hypo-caloric diet on obese adolescent female's patients with polycystic ovary disease trying to find out a new physical therapy approach that had positive effect in the treatment and care for such cases which could enhance the physical therapy field.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| BEHAVIORAL | KETOGENIC MEDITERRANEAN diet | each patient in group A was instructed briefly about the nature of the treatment regimen to gain the patient's confidence and cooperation. the patient will receive ketogenic Mediterranean diet with aerobic training program. The diet will contain approximately 9300 kJ accordingly, 37% as total fat, 18% as monounsaturated and 9% as saturated, and 33 g of fiber per day for 3 months with moderate aerobic exercises in the form of walking from 30 to 45 minutes a day, 3 times per week for 3 months. This procedure performed by using the components of ketogenic Mediterranean diet: * Protein source: fatty fish, seafood, poultry, and eggs. * Fats and oils: olive oil, avocado oil, and MCT oil (medium-chain triglycerides oil). * Low carb vegetables: leafy greens, cruciferous vegetables, and other low carb veggies. * Low carb fruits: avocados, olives, and tomato. * Flavourings: paprika, cumin, cinnamon, coriander, anise, lemon or lime juice , mint , parsley and garlic . |
| BEHAVIORAL | hypo-caloric diet: | Group (b) received low caloric balanced diet regimen with aerobic exercise for 3 months in the form of moderate aerobic exercises in the form of walking for 30 to 45 minutes a day, 3 times per week for 3 months. This group received a diet of 1800 calories or lower accordingly including a combination of two or more of the following in each meal: Non starchy vegetable: spinach, broccoli, cauliflower, peppers, mushrooms, tomatoes, etc. Fruits: berries, apples bears, citrus fruits, melon, grapes bananas, etc. Starchy vegetables: potatoes peas, sweet potatoes etc. Fish and shellfish: salmon, clams, Trouts, oysters, etc. Eggs: whole eggs are more nutrient dense than white eggs. Poultry and meat: chicken turkey, beef, lamb, etc. Whole grains: oats, brown rice, farro etc. Legumes: chickpeas, kidney beans, lentils etc. Healthy fats: avocados, olive oil, unsweetened coconut, avocado oil. Dairy products: full-fat or reduced fat plain yogurt kefir and full-fat cheese. |
| BEHAVIORAL | moderate aerobic exercises | moderate aerobic exercises in the form of walking from 30 to 45 minutes a day, 3 times per week for 3 months. |
